Planning the City Upon a Hill by Lawrence W. Kennedy PDF Summary

Book Description: An account of Boston's planning history. Nine chapters detail the key developments that shaped each period of Boston's growth, focusing on the post-World War II era. The text describes the process and significance of all the major projects - from the first wharves to the latest skyscrapers.
